Main Health Benefits of Tropical Almond Fruit (Terminalia catappa)
Tropical almond fruit, or Indian almond (Terminalia catappa), is a plant from the family, Combretaceae. The plant is native to Southeast Asia. It is highly distributed in the coastal areas of the Indian Ocean, tropical Asia, South Pacific region and African countries such as the Philippines, Vietnam, Micronesia, India, Indonesia, North Australia, Vanuatu, Fiji, Papua … Read more